Lovell To Deliver £9.7m Flat Block Upgrade Programme In Oldbury

Construction News Image
Lovell has been selected to deliver a £9.7 million flat block improvement programme in Oldbury, West Midlands.

The 18-month scheme will be carried out across three 1960s-built high-rises at the Lion Farm Estate; Harry Price, Hackwood and Wallace Houses. Altogether, the 13-storey blocks house more than 200 individual flats.

The upgrading programme will include new windows, balcony doors and panels, and the fitting of fire-resistant, insulated external cladding of the highest standard. Lovell will also install new lifts and new door entry systems, create extra car parking, carry out landscaping and the redecoration of communal areas.

In addition, the company will deliver training and community initiatives locally as part of its belief in extending the benefits of regeneration schemes as widely as possible and investing in local areas. Lovell will recruit a number of local apprentices to work on the Lion Farm refurbishment, provide work placements through the project and where possible will use local contractors.

Regional refurbishment director Carl Yale said: "We are proud to be continuing our long-standing relationship with Sandwell Council through this latest refurbishment scheme. This is a major programme of work which will deliver important physical improvements for people’s homes as well as lasting community benefits for the area."

Cllr Kerrie Carmichael said: "I am really pleased that work is starting on the three high-rise blocks on the Lion Farm estate, they really need modernising and I am sure tenants are looking forward to the transformation over the next year which will revitalise the whole estate."
